Andrew and Chana Alder. Friday, August 7, 2009. So we thought we would post a few pictures of what we do on Friday. our Sabbath day. . Because Friday is a holiday in Islam the Middle East has their weekends on Friday and Saturday and so Sunday is a normal work/school day. . So we go to church on Friday. . There is also a branch up North in Irbid which is made up mostly of Arabs. . We went up there for a weekend to visit two weeks ago and had a great time. . The church in Irbid.
